The Oxford Prep Experience | Oxbridge Academic Programs | Ages 13-15
This course is designed for students in grades 8 and 9, providing an educational environment that encourages both discovery and learning. This programme is hosted at Corpus Christi College, a historic institution established in 1517, with notable early visitors such as Catherine of Aragon and Erasmus of Rotterdam.
The Oxford Tradition | Oxbridge Academic Programs | Ages 15-18
This programme operates within Pembroke College, a historic institution established by King James I in 1624. This college has a notable alumni network that includes figures such as American Senator J. William Fulbright, the lexicographer Samuel Johnson and Transport Secretary Pete Buttigieg.
